About this project
What does LTB Ultimine add?
LTB Ultimine
LTB Ultimine is a mining-focused mod designed to make resource gathering faster and more efficient in Minecraft, offering multiple mining modes for different situations.
🔹 Features
⛏️ Mining Modes
3x3 Mining – Breaks blocks in a 3x3 area around the targeted block.
5x5 Mining – Breaks blocks in a 5x5 area around the targeted block.
10x10 Mining – Breaks blocks in a 10x10 area around the targeted block.
Tunnel Mining – Mines blocks in a straight line into the wall from the selected face.
Stairs Mining – Mines blocks diagonally to create a staircase while following the player's direction.
Adaptive Mining – Automatically searches for connected blocks of the same type using an adaptive vein-mining system.
🔗 Adaptive Mining
The Adaptive mode uses a connected-block search system to find blocks of the same type as the targeted block.
Supports mining connected ores, logs and other identical blocks.
Maximum limit of 128 blocks.
Press C to switch between:
64 blocks
128 blocks
This allows you to quickly choose between a smaller or larger mining limit depending on the situation.
🎮 Controls
Keybind to activate/deactivate LTB Ultimine.
Keybind to switch between mining modes.
C – Switch the Adaptive mining limit between 64 and 128 blocks.
Mining state, selected mode and other information are displayed through the HUD.
🛡️ Tool Durability & Safety
LTB Ultimine includes server-side durability protection to prevent the tool from being completely consumed during an Ultimine operation.
Tool durability is checked for every block mined.
Mining stops when the tool reaches the safety limit.
Client-side durability monitoring warns the player when the tool has 10 durability or less.
Normal Minecraft drops are preserved.
Supports normal tool behavior, including Fortune and Silk Touch.
🖥️ HUD & Block Highlight
The mod provides a client-side HUD showing:
Current LTB Ultimine status.
Selected mining mode.
Low tool durability warning.
Before mining, affected blocks can also be highlighted with a white outline, allowing the player to see which blocks will be mined.
🌐 Server & Network
LTB Ultimine uses client-server synchronization to keep the player's mining state synchronized.
The server tracks:
Whether LTB Ultimine is enabled.
The selected mining mode.
The current maximum block limit.
Mining operations are validated and executed on the server to provide consistent behavior in multiplayer.
